Thursday, May 14, 2015

Ed to Appear on Letterman: May 18

Rolling Stone reported today that Eddie Vedder will be "stopping by " the Late Show on Monday, May 18th for David Letterman's last week on air.  Will we get some new music?  Some ukulele?  Seems likely that we'll get at least one of the two.

UPDATE: From The Wrap: 

Vedder will make a special music performance backed by Paul Shaffer and the CBS Orchestra.